About the role

The Sales Coordinator provides administrative assistance to the Australia Small Business Acquisition Team in International Card Services. The primary purpose is to support the Directors and team in delivering against their individual client and collective team sales goals.

The successful applicant will engage with a diverse group of acquisitions team members, including internal partners and occasionally externally with clients & other suppliers.

The Small Business Acquisition is one of the largest team in the business with a segment that comprises 9 sales teams with a total of 85 full time colleagues. The position operates within a fast-paced fun environment requiring flexibility and patience to respond to ever-changing needs. The role also requires strong verbal and written communication skills as well as the ability to use analytical skills to create and edit power point decks as well as excel, including:

  • Coordinate national team meetings and leader meeting presentations

  • Provide analytical support to leaders (e.g. Oneforce Dashboard Reporting, pipeline management reporting, daily outlook reporting).

  • First point of contact for suppliers and internal customers

  • Support the onboarding of new sales colleagues, including setting up all the internal system access, tools and office orientation

  • General office management duties

  • Organise and complete large virtual meetings with 100 attendees

Skills and Experience

  • Ability to handle large volumes of work with competing deadlines for multiple Sales Leaders/Partners & Directors of Department

  • Strong internal stakeholder management skills with ability to communicate effectively across all parties

  • Shows ability to provide guidance on prioritisation and solutions for linking of customer and Amex goals

  • Ability to build strong relationships across the various business units

  • Excellent verbal & written communication skills

  • Intermediate level of Excel, Word, PowerPoint
